[Civil Rights][Literature] Weatherby, W. J. Squaring Off: Mailer versus Baldwin. New York: Mason/Charter, 1977. Advance uncorrected proof. First printing. 8vo. Original tan printed wrappers with publisher’s label affixed to front cover. An advance proof of Squaring Off, W. J. Weatherby’s critical examination of the ideological and literary clashes between Norman Mailer and James Baldwin, two towering figures in 20th-century American letters. Weatherby contextualizes their contrasting perspectives on race, masculinity, and American identity, exploring Baldwin’s incisive critiques of white liberalism and Mailer’s controversial takes on Black culture. This work captures an era of intellectual sparring that shaped cultural discourse on race and power in America. Covers show light wear. Pages warped. Overall good-to-very good condition for an uncommon proof copy. A glimpse into a significant literary debate, with added interest as a pre-publication issue.Item #21536
